RPF Seizes Gold, Silver, Cash Worth Rs 4.01 Crore From Trains At New Delhi Railway Station|Railways News


BRAND-NEW DELHI: The Railway Protection Force confiscated significant amounts of gold bars, silver and over Rs 85 lakh of unaccounted money from 4 trains at New Delhi Railway Station, a press declaration from the Railway Ministry stated onFriday Acting on a suggestion, the ministry recuperated items worth Rs 4.01 crore from the trains on September 4, the declaration stated.

“The RPF Team was on high alert as they inspected several incoming trains. While searching the coaches, they uncovered 24 suspicious packages from four different trains, the Ministry said. “What originally seemed regular parcels, ended up to consist of a shocking haul: 498 grams of gold bars, 365 kilos of silver, and 85.72 lakhs in unaccounted money,” it stated.

The Ministry mentioned that the RPF group, operating in cooperation with the Income Tax Department, very carefully recorded and safeguarded the products for additional examination. It noted the procedure as a significant success in suppressing unlawful tasks on the trains during Assembly Elections inHaryana “This operation was just one of the broader efforts of the RPF to secure the Assembly Elections in Haryana and Jammu & Kashmir, which took place between August 16 and October 5,” journalism note stated.

“With 60 companies of the Force deployed across the two states, the RPF played a critical role in ensuring peace and safety during the election period,” it included. Appreciating RPF’s initiatives, the Ministry stated that the caution of RPF throughout the political election duration caused the interception of unlawful items worth 12.86 crores and assisted in implementing the Model Code of Conduct in the lately wrapped up political elections in Haryana and Jammu & &Kashmir . .

“Seizures included narcotics, smuggled liquor, unaccounted cash, and the items that could potentially be used to influence the voters,” journalism note stated. It included, “These efforts of the RPF were instrumental in maintaining the integrity of the elections and demonstrated the RPF’s commitment to ensuring the smooth functioning of the electoral process and curbing illicit activities that could have influenced the outcomes.”
